CONT

As yet there is no single, national, uniform police charging policy that directs police to "lay an information" in cases of wife abuse where there is "reasonable and probable" ground for believing that assault has taken place.

OBS

In only 21.2% of all arrestable assaults are the police actually charging; often the man's demeanor influences the police as to whether or not he gets arrested.
